1. Ignoring IPL Team Form
One of the most prevalent mistakes in IPL betting is overlooking the current form of participating teams. Betting solely on a team’s reputation or past successes might lead to neglecting critical details such as recent player injuries, changes in the squad, or alterations in team dynamics. A comprehensive analysis of a team’s recent performances is imperative for making informed betting decisions.
2. Underestimating Weather Impact
The 2023 IPL final witnessed rain interruptions, resulting in a revised target and a game-changing scenario. Bettors who underestimated the impact of weather conditions paid the price for neglecting this crucial aspect. Incorporating weather forecasts into the betting strategy is essential, as unexpected changes can significantly influence match outcomes.
3. Disregarding Head-to-Head Records
Teams with a history of successful head-to-head performances often carry a psychological advantage into matches. Ignoring these records might lead to overlooking potential outcomes. Bettors should meticulously analyze head-to-head statistics, recognizing their significance in predicting match dynamics.
4. Overlooking IPL Player Form
While team form is essential, individual player form is equally crucial. A star player’s recent slump or a rising talent’s outstanding performances can significantly influence match outcomes. A deep dive into player statistics and form guides is indispensable for bettors aiming for a comprehensive understanding of the playing field.
5. Blindly Trusting Favoritism
Betting on the favorite without considering odds or recent performances is a common mistake. The underdog, with favorable odds, might spring surprises, providing more profitable outcomes. A discerning approach to evaluating odds and team performances is essential to avoid falling into the favoritism trap.
6. Failing to Adapt During Playoffs
The IPL playoffs introduce a different level of pressure and competition. Teams that excelled in the league phase might face challenges in knockout matches. Bettors should adapt their strategies for the playoffs, considering the higher stakes and increased pressure, as the dynamics of the game undergo a significant shift.
7. Neglecting IPL Rule Changes
The 2023 IPL season introduced the impact player rule, altering the landscape of team compositions. Neglecting or misunderstanding such rule changes can lead to misjudgments in betting decisions. Bettors must stay updated on any modifications to the tournament rules, ensuring that their predictions align with the current dynamics of the game.
